Transaction 64564ed25f50d4584d5c712786381ea64515f6b34b74d80d1eb75968de56e001

1 Input
2 Outputs
  • 64564ed25f50d4584d5c712786381ea64515f6b34b74d80d1eb75968de56e001:0
  • value  13182000
    address  18gdVvyTDavJf42vjPYR4WegZhRLNV4kmf
  • 64564ed25f50d4584d5c712786381ea64515f6b34b74d80d1eb75968de56e001:1
  • value  50000000
    address  3JDQjHQMJX9T2z5Lf9RdfebG2uFfiBaLKm